A brutal story involving mass casualties in a 1915 rail accident yields an interesting discussion of “work as imagined” vs “work as practiced.”

This is why a process improvement effort should start with an analysis of the current state as actually practiced, not just as designed.

I really can't help it. I love optimization.

Even with something small like stuffing Christmas cards, it's great fun to determine the best way to structure the system for efficiency.

Taking into account all the variables - How many people do we have? What are their strengths? How can we structure the workflow so that WIP flows evenly through the system?

Then in-process - Identifying and adjusting bottlenecks, releasing work into the system, and so on.

Our system worked out well with the below setup - How'd we do Jonathan Bengtson?

▶️ 1) First action: Separate cards to envelopes.

▶️ 2) Second action: Take stack of envelopes and stuff cards, then seal. This action requires more skill and time, and so WIP must be released slowly from 1), or a less skilled worker (such as a 6 year old) should perform step 1)

▶️ 3) Third action: Sealed envelop moves to QA (Mom) for address label and return stamp - need a detail oriented person such as Sarah Miller on that ☺️

✅ This is the kind of thinking that needs to be applied as we move through our daily operations in business and technology as well. All of these optimization patterns (modularity, repeatability, resource matching) are ubiquitous to almost every vertical within their individual business units, from manufacturing, finance, sales, IT, Software Development, Cybersecurity, and more.

⚠️ Wasting cycles. It's a morale killer, and people don't even realize it.

This week my farm tech project was to set up a smart temperature sensor, smart plug, and auto-routine for turning on heat lamps in the chicken coop.

This way, when the temperature drops below a certain threshold, the heat lamps will automatically come on. Then, the smart plug measures wattage and output, so that if a drastic change occurs (e.g. a broken lamp) I get alerted so that no fires break out.

It also allows you to turn the heat lamps on from your phone or using your voice. 😎

This probably seems like overkill, and maybe it is for a chicken coop 😁, but the bottom line is: Now when the temperature gets below a certain threshold, I don't have to put my coat on, boots on, and walk out in the cold to the barn and then struggle getting the plug into a half frozen outlet. It saves cycles, and builds on care and safety for the animals.

I just got 15 minutes a day back, and one small piece of stress removed, all for an up front investment of $40 for the plug and a half hour of configuration time.

💡I don't care who you are, these things add up, negatively or positively.

✅ It may seem small to take some time out to improve a seemingly easy task, but these little pieces of ownership have macro implications and a cumulative effect on the health of your business.
